Analysis
The most recent figure for leeks and other alliaceous vegetables — gross production index number in Eastern Africa is 103.68,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 39 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 2.5% on the previous year and up 6.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, leeks and other alliaceous vegetables — gross production index number in Eastern Africa peaked at 103.68 in 2024 and was at its lowest, 1.53, in 1986.
Eastern Africa ranks 13th of 24 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
